Left In The Dark
The flame’s gone out.
The room’s gone dark.
I miss that smile.
But the light in your eyes has gone.
There’s no smile in your soul.
There’s not a spirit in your body.
It’s just a shell of who you used to be.
Your flame burnt out.
Leaving everyone else in the dark.
